He is the master of West Africa’s oldest string instrument, the ngoni. Before founding his own band, he played with stars such as Taj Mahal, Ry Cooder, Toumani Diabate, Keletigui Diabate and Ali Farka Toure, but his real global success came with his four-piece ngoni band Ngoni Ba.
